I have finished rebuilding two of my three derelict winchesters I got for $50 a piece. And need help with the sight height accusations.
For the first one its a 1894 rebarreled in 30-30 with a numrich octagon barrel. The measurements are
Front barrel .840
Rear barrel .840
I was going to go with a marbles full buckhorn sight with measurements of .300-.510.
So a front sight of .400?
Second I have a 1894 carbine. The measurements for this one are
Rear barrel .860
Front barrel .610
Marble bullseye sight of .430
Thing is this one has a ramp that's .230 high. The brownelles calculator says I need a sight height of .555. Do I order the ramp specific front sight that's .555 or a .320 high sight that combined with the .230 high ramp gets me around .550?
